**Onboarding: Telemetry Compression (Skylark Relay)**

Skylark Relay batches telemetry every 30s and compresses with zstd level 6 before shipping to the Pendrake aggregator. If payloads exceed 4 MB post-compression, the relay drops the batch and logs `PAYLOAD_OVERFLOW`. Do not raise the size cap; tune the sampler instead. On-call owns the sampler config in the `relay-tuning` repo. If the aggregator rejects batches during an incident, you may need to unlock the emergency config vault. The vault accepts the recovery passphrase below.

unlock words, fawig-bagef: olidor-holir-istox-holath-tamys-quenion-giliel

Finance Review Summary — Marketing Budget Adjustment

Prepared for sales leads at Norvale Instruments.

The marketing budget for the second half is reduced by 18%, concentrated in trade-show spend and print placements. Digital campaigns for the Kestrel product family are protected. Sales leads should expect fewer co-funded regional events and plan pipeline activity accordingly. Reallocation requests go through the quarterly review. The confidential note on business plans follows directly below.

management briefing: Headcount on the Belix team goes from 60 to 93 by the end of November. Gross margin on Belix came in at 23 percent against a plan of 47 percent.

**TICKET-4471: Expired credentials blocking slim-image builds**

The Pareddown pipeline strips debug layers from all Quill service images nightly. Builds started failing after the registry credential rotated last Tuesday. New team members: do not re-add the old base image to work around this — it doubles image size. Fix is to update the pipeline secret with the refreshed Pareddown service key below.

API key for yagag-fawif: zpat4_Gful